On the occasion of International Criminal Justice Day, the West District Legal Services Authority (DLSA), Tis Hazari Courts, conducted a legal awareness session at Tihar Jail No. 5 on 17th July 2025 from 2:00 PM onwards. The session was led by the Sh. Abhitesh Kumar, Ld. Secretary, West DLSA, on the theme “Every Accused Deserves a Voice: Legal Aid and Justice for Undertrials.” The event aimed to reaffirm the fundamental right of every accused person to fair legal representation and access to justice, regardless of their circumstances. During the session, inmates were informed about the availability of free legal aid, their rights as undertrial prisoners under Indian law, and the role of DLSA in ensuring timely and effective legal support. The Ld. Secretary also interacted with the inmates to address their legal concerns and guide them on the processes available for redressal. This initiative reflected the unwavering commitment of the West DLSA to uphold constitutional values, particularly the mandate under Article 39A of the Indian Constitution, by extending legal services to the most marginalized and ensuring that justice is accessible to all—even behind prison walls.
